A method for forming a chromium oxide film on the surface of a stainless steel sample. The method includes: (a) placing a sample having stainless a steel surface into a vacuum furnace, evacuating the vacuum furnace to a pressure of 2×10−7 to 3×10−7 Torr, and heating the vacuum furnace to 450 to 600° C. at a rate of 5 to 10° C./min; (b) maintaining the vacuum furnace for 10 to 20 minutes at a temperature of 450 to 600° C. to remove foreign materials from the surface of the stainless steel sample and to extract chromium atoms from the stainless steel substrate; and (c) supplying oxygen to the vacuum furnace while maintaining the temperature until oxygen partial pressure reaches 1×10−9 to 2.5×10−7 Torr, so the extracted chromium atoms react with oxygen, producing a chromium oxide (Cr2O3) film on the surface of the stainless steel. The dense and smooth Cr2O3 film improves oxidation resistance and sorption resistance, and suppresses diffusion and permeation of hydrogen.
